How Iftar Times Work

Atmospheric Refraction

Earth's atmosphere bends light, causing the sun to appear slightly higher on the horizon than its actual position. This atmospheric refraction effect is already accounted for in our calculations, giving you the precise moment when the sun appears to cross below the horizon.

Saqqez's Elevation

At 1492m above sea level, Saqqez's elevation affects when sunset occurs. Higher elevations see the sunset slightly later than lower areas. This elevation adjustment is included in all our calculations.

Astronomical Calculations

Iftar times are calculated using precise astronomical algorithms from NOAA, based on Saqqez's exact location (36.24°N, 46.27°E), timezone (Asia/Tehran), and the current season to determine accurate sunset times throughout Ramadan.

Which calculation method should I use for Iftar in Saqqez?

The MWL 18° method is most commonly used by mosques in Saqqez. However, the best method for you depends on your local mosque or Islamic authority. We provide multiple standards on this page: MWL 18°, ISNA 15°, Umm al-Qura 18.5°, and Diyanet 20°.
